With its unique blend of sophistication and durability, brushed tile trim has become an increasingly popular choice for homeowners and designers alike. This versatile material can instantly elevate any room, from bathrooms and kitchens to living and dining areas. However, selecting the perfect brushed tile trim can be a daunting task, with a wide range of options available in various materials, finishes, and sizes. To help you make an informed decision, here’s a comprehensive guide to choosing the perfect brushed tile trim for any room:

Material Considerations

Ceramic

Ceramic is a versatile and affordable option for brushed tile trim. It is available in a wide range of colors and styles, and its durability makes it suitable for high-traffic areas such as bathrooms and kitchens.

Porcelain

Porcelain is a stronger and more durable alternative to ceramic. It is resistant to scratches and stains, making it an excellent choice for busy households.

Metal

Metal trim, such as stainless steel, aluminum, or brass, adds a touch of glamour to any room. It is available in various finishes, including polished, brushed, and antiqued, and it can be paired with any tile style.

Finish Selection

Brushed Nickel

Brushed nickel is a classic finish that complements both traditional and contemporary decor. It adds a touch of warmth and sophistication to any room.

Brushed Bronze

Brushed bronze has a warm, rustic appeal that is perfect for cottage-style or industrial-inspired spaces. It pairs well with dark-colored tiles or natural stone.

Brushed Gold

Brushed gold is a luxurious finish that adds a touch of opulence to any room. It is perfect for creating a glamorous or Art Deco-inspired look.

Size and Style

The size and style of the tile trim will depend on the overall design of the room and the tile you are using.

Width

Trim widths can range from narrow to wide. Narrow trims are ideal for subtle accents, while wider trims can create a bolder statement.

Shape

Tile trim is available in a variety of shapes, including square, bullnose, and quarter-round. Square trim is a classic choice, while bullnose and quarter-round trims add a touch of detail and interest.

Expert Tips

– Consider the size of the tile when selecting trim. Trim that is too wide or too narrow can look out of proportion.

– Choose a trim finish that complements the style and color of the tile.

– Don’t be afraid to mix and match different materials and finishes to create a unique look.

– Use tile trim to define the edges of the tile and create a finished, professional appearance.
